Meaning, origin, history

Vlasta is a unique and beautiful female name of Czech origin. The name Vlasta is derived from the Slavic word "vlasta," which means "power" or "strength." This powerful moniker has been used for centuries in the Czech Republic and other Slavic countries, but it remains relatively uncommon elsewhere. The first known use of the name Vlasta dates back to the 10th century, when a woman named Vlasta lived as a nun in the Czech town of Břevnov. She became revered after her death for her piety and was later canonized as Saint Vlasta. This historical figure has contributed to the enduring popularity of the name in her native country. Vlasta is also associated with Czech folklore and mythology. In some tales, Vlasta is portrayed as a brave warrior woman who defends her people against invaders. These stories have helped shape the cultural significance of the name, further cementing its place in Czech tradition.
